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88 079331037 621027375 5130510179 64598288
0215858855 0660 7733
0215858855 0660 7733
19292 9530 3023366339 5814484
All about undefined
Interested in learning more?
0215858855 0660 7733
19292 9530 3023366339 5814484
See more
62116093 3300182
240069375 109 9263180
See more
667 8734591395
89 864 829
See more